Model Display

  • Each team will be represented by two participants. They will be expected to demonstrate, explain and describe the functioning of the model they display.
  • The model should be constructed in advance and brought in working condition to the venue.
  • Participants are free to use their technical skills and inventiveness to build models which have relevance and utility in today's world.
  • Simple technology, a teaching aid or a device of utility may be some suggestions for this event.
  • The inventiveness of participants is not constrained in any way.

NOTE: AC supply (220 V or 110 V) will be provided.
